Journal Entry:
On June 29 2009 Laurie Chan, Leana Garraway, and Lise Luppens traveled to Skidegate First Nation on the island of Haidi Gwaii. There they met with councilors Tanu Lusignan and Remi Levesque and were given a cultural tour of the area. This included visiting the Haida Heritage Centre at Kaay LLnaggaay, the Haida carving shed, Bill Reid Dogfish Totem pole, and Spirit Lake hiking trail. After discussing the details of the project with Tanu and Remi in the afternoon, the team hosted a community meeting that evening. The meeting was attended by 33 members of the community including members of the band council and health clinic. There was a great deal of discussion about the project, and many questions, and feedback. Those attending were in support of participating in the project.
